How To Choose a Roofing Company

Installing a new roof is a major home improvement project that can cost an amount in the tens of thousands range. It's crucial to research and find a top quality and trusted local roofing contractor for the job. Here are the key factors to consider when choosing a roofing contractor.

  • Warranties and guarantees: A reliable roofer will provide robust manufacturer warranties that cover shingles for 30+ years along with at least a 5-year workmanship warranty on labor. Be wary of shorter warranty periods.
  • Responsiveness and communication: From quote to project completion, your contractor should keep in consistent contact with you, answer all questions, and handle any concerns.
  • Roofing materials and products: Reputable manufacturers produce durable roofing materials that can withstand Longwood's weather for years. Steer clear of contractors offering low-cost or generic products. Check out shingle samples before making a decision.
  • Experience and credentials: Companies operating for over a decade have a proven history and track record of quality work and satisfied customers. Make sure any provider you consider is licensed, bonded, and insured. Inquire about professional certifications, such as those from the National Roofing Contractors Association.
  • References and reviews: Research companies carefully by examining their Google, Yelp, or Better Business Bureau (BBB) profiles to look for years of consistently good feedback. You can also request recent local references.
  • Detailed written estimate: Trustworthy roofing providers will give you a comprehensive written quote. This quote should outline the complete work scope, materials, and total price without surprise fees. Steer clear of unclear quotes, or ones that seem much too high or low.

Signs Your Roof Needs Repair or Replacement

Though most homeowners don't think about their roof every day, it provides critical protections for your home. Remain alert for these common signs that your roof may need inspection and repairs from a professional roofer.

Roof Age

The age and material of your roof are key factors. Asphalt shingles, the most common residential roofing material, typically last about 20 to 25 years before needing replacement. If your roof is approaching or past this lifespan, get a professional inspection to determine if full replacement is needed.

Leaks or Water Stains in Your Home

Leaks are a clear sign that your roof needs repair. Stains on insulation, ceilings, or walls, or in your attic often signal that water is getting through deteriorating shingles. Even minor leaks need to be taken care of right away, as they can cause mold and more deterioration over time.

Exposed Roof Decking Underneath Shingles

Seeing roof deck boards or sheathing under your shingles is a sign that those shingles are severely curling or losing their seal. This means the shingles likely need replacement. Shingles need to lie flat to stop water from leaking into your home.

Cracked, Broken, or Missing Shingles

Examine your shingles closely from a steady ladder or while on the ground. Look for shingles that are cracked or are missing granules. High winds can cause roof damage over time. To keep your roof in good condition, replace any missing shingles, or ones that are openly gaping.

Flashing Deterioration Around Roof Penetrations

Roof flashing seals off chimneys, valleys, vents, and other areas that pass through the roof. If the metal flashing is damaged, coming loose, or deteriorated, it can leak. Have any issues with roof flashing fixed right away.

Sagging Roof Line

If you notice your roofline showing signs of sagging or unevenness, it could be a sign of a problem with the structure that requires further inspection by a roofer. A sagging roof deck will worsen over time if not reinforced or replaced.

Contractors in Florida can be registered or certified. Registered contractors work in a specific county or city and must meet certain competencies and obtain business insurance. Certified contractors are able to work throughout the state, and have to meet additional requirements, such as holding roofing insurance. Both types of license are handled through the Department of Business and Professional Regulation.

Generally, it takes between one and five days to replace a roof. Variables that could influence this timeline include the size of your roof, how easily accessible it is, and the weather in Longwood during the process. Longwood tends to see a lot of rain, which might impede progress.

A professional will either pressure wash or "soft wash" your roof, depending on the roofing material and how much cleaning is needed. Power washing is not recommended for certain roof types, such as asphalt shingles. When soft washing your roof, your contractor may use chemicals like bleach and detergent, and tools such as brooms and brushes.
